Parking at Mulgogijari Hwaseong: how many cars fit?
First things first — parking!! Parking at the Namyang Mulgogijari is pretty generous. You can park in front of or beside the store, and there's also a vacant lot right next door, so if everyone packs in tight, it can probably fit 10+ cars.

I visited on a Friday evening, so there were quite a lot of cars — about 5 in the lot and 3 more around the store. In the Namyang area of Hwaseong, people tend to drive everywhere, so easy parking actually matters a lot to me..!!
Inside Mulgogijari Hwaseong and what the menu costs


The inside is bigger than I expected! There are several tables, and all the way in the back there's a partitioned area — not a full private room, but separated. It looked good both for a family meal out and for a slightly bigger work dinner. We came as a family, too haha.

My family ordered the all-you-can-eat set with sea bream added. Honestly I know nothing about sashimi — I can only tell flounder and salmon apart — but my dad said, "We have to get the one with sea bream!!" so we went with that.

The side courses served before the sashimi
Once you order, they set the table and almost right away bring out maesaengi porridge (fine seaweed porridge) and a light broth soup. I forgot to take a photo of those, sorry haha...

While the sashimi is being prepared, you're not just sitting around waiting — food keeps coming out.


Sashimi salad, sea squirt, abalone, corn cheese, and grilled mushrooms come out one after another. Nibbling on all of these before the main sashimi even arrives is perfect for building your appetite!!


I especially liked that even though it's all-you-can-eat, they don't just hand you plain sashimi — you get a whole lineup of side dishes with it.

Sea bream sashimi, torched sea bream and the radish sprout + ginger combo
Ta-da~ the sashimi plate came out faster than I expected!! The piece with a bit of white skin still attached is apparently the sea bream. As I said, I'm clueless about sashimi, so I just trusted my dad and dug in — and it was absolutely delicious. Definitely get the sea bream.
They also serve the sea bream torched, and this was seriously so good. A little chewy, with a nutty, savory flavor...!!!

They brought out sushi along with the sashimi, topped with ginger and wasabi. That day I discovered how good ginger actually is... I never really used to eat it, but eaten together like this, it was so good???

So later on, I kept eating my regular sashimi topped with radish sprouts + ginger + sashimi all together lol. Amazing combo... I'm obsessed!!

If you go, you have to try eating it this way. Recommendation from someone who knows her stuff, haha.
How many sashimi refills did the family order?
And of course, the real perk of Mulgogijari is unlimited sashimi refills!! We finished one plate and refilled twice more. By the third round, we felt like we couldn't finish a whole new plate, so we asked for a partial refill of just the pieces we wanted. People with a big appetite, especially guys, will probably love being able to eat as much sashimi as they want without holding back....

When you've been eating sashimi for a while, there's a moment where even the tastiest food starts to feel like a bit much, right? Right around then, fried squid and fried sweet potato show up!!

Finishing with spicy fish stew for 10,000 won
Finally, we also ordered the spicy fish stew. Price: ₩10,000! Personally, I recommend getting the stew even if you're already full when you visit. The broth is richer than you'd expect, and having a hot bowl of soup after eating so much sashimi made for the perfect finish.
